How Our Concrete Slab Water Extraction Process Works
Our process begins with a thorough inspection to assess the extent of the damage. We then use specialized equipment to extract water from the concrete slab and dry the area to prevent further damage. Our team works efficiently to complete the process in 3-5 days depending on the severity of the damage.
Step 1: Inspection and Assessment
Our technicians inspect the affected area to find out the source and extent of the damage. They use specialized equipment to measure water levels and find out the best course of action.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to extract water from the concrete slab and dry the area quickly and efficiently.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team uses industrial dehumidifiers to dry the area and remove excess moisture to prevent further dam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ting
We use eco-friendly cleaning solutions to clean and disinfect the area to prevent mold and bacterial growth.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Verification
Our technicians conduct a final inspection to ensure the area is completely dry and free of moisture.

Warning Signs You Need Concrete Slab Water Extraction
Ignoring the warning signs of water damage can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Be aware of these common signs and act quickly to prevent further damage: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
A musty smell in your home or business can show excess moisture and water damage on your concrete slab. Don’t ignore it it’s a sign of a larger problem.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
If your flooring is warped or buckled, it’s a clear indication of water damage on your concrete slab. Don’t delay call a professional for emergency water extraction services.
Stains or Discoloration
Unexplained stains or discoloration on your concrete slab can be a sign of water damage or chemical spills. Act qu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.
Visible Water Leaks
Visible water leaks on your concrete slab can show a major issue that needs immediate attention. Don’t wait call a professional for emergency water extraction services.
Unusual Sounds or Puddles
Unusual sounds or puddles on your concrete slab can be a sign of excess moisture and water damage. Don’t ignore it it’s a warning sign of a larger problem.
Visible Mold or Mildew
Visible mold or mildew on your concrete slab can show excess moisture and water damage. Act quickly to prevent further damage and health hazards.

Concrete Slab Water Extraction Cost in South Riding, VA
The cost of concrete slab water extraction services can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in South Riding, VA. These estimates are based on industry standards and may not reflect your specific situation. Call us for a free estimate to get a more accurate quote.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Inspection and Assessment |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, type of equipment used |
| Cleaning and Dis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, type of cleaning solution used |
| Final Inspection and Verification | $100 – $500 | Severity of damage, size of affected area |

Common Questions About Concrete Slab Water Extraction
Q: What causes water damage on concrete slabs?
A: Water damage on concrete slabs can be caused by various factors, including heavy rainfall, flooding, burst pipes, and clogged drains. Call us for emergency water extraction services to prevent further damage.
Q: How long does it take to extract water from a concrete slab?
A: The time it takes to extract water from a concrete slab depends on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the type of equipment used. Our team works efficiently to complete the process in 3-5 days, depending on the situation.
Q: Can I use a DIY kit to extract water from a concrete slab?
A: While DIY kits can be effective for small water leaks, they may not be enough for larger areas of water damage. Call a professional for emergency water extraction services to ensure the job is done correctly and efficiently.
Q: How do I prevent water damage on my concrete slab?
A: To prevent water damage on your concrete slab, ensure that your property is properly graded, and that your gutters and downspouts are clear and functioning correctly. Regular maintenance can help prevent costly repairs.
